There's a new Westlife baby!
The singer is engaged to partner Cailean O'Neill October 03, 2019 - 11:13 BST Gemma Strong Congratulations to Westlife star Mark Feehily, who has become a first-time father! The 39-year-old took to Instagram to share the happy news, sharing a photo from the hospital ward showing him and his partner Cailean O'Neill holding onto the trolley carrying their brand new baby daughter, who is bundled up in blankets. Alongside the snapshot, Mark wrote: "Baby Layla born safe and sound @7.

Little Layla is the youngest Westlife baby; Shane Filan, Nicky Byrne, Kian Egan and former band member Brian McFadden are all fathers. Shane has three children, daughter Nicole Rose and sons Patrick and Shane, with his wife Gillian, and Nicky is dad to twin sons Rocco and Jay and daughter Gia. Kian, meanwhile, has three children with wife Jodi Albert – sons Koa, Zekey and Cobi – while Brian is a dad to daughter Molly and Lilly from his marriage to Kerry Katona.
